barnsley
Town in South Yorkshire. Stereotyped and judged as a bad place by most people who have not even been there.Friendly people with a broad yorkshire accent, sometimes hard to understand with their slang.Surrounded by countryside and offers a lot of historical buildings etc.Famous for its mines and movies such as
brassed off and
kes.Home to the Grimethorpe Colliery
Brass Band.
